I got a little freebee which sits in the menubar - mail ticker (got it
from version tracker). 

it will display a little icon in the menu bar (osX) with amount of new
messages (resettable) and if I click on it I see the exact amount per
account and title/sender. 

This way I KNOW I don't have to go and read if it tells me 17 new
messages from my list account (i.e. [EMAIL PROTECTED]), but if it
comes from my business account ([EMAIL PROTECTED]), I can
instantly open PM (via mail ticker) and get the message then. 

It also helps me in those (for me very rare) situations that I have to
delete a message from the server, as it allows me to do this. 

Great utility. Only drawback (for me) - sometimes it will crash/hang
while checking my 3rd account (out of 4) and thus block the popaccount.
quitting and relaunching handles that, and nothing I will complain about
for the amount of service I've gotten already out of it as a freebee.
